Lightweight yet Strong
Perforated metal sheets maintain a high strength-to-weight ratio, making them easy to handle without sacrificing durability. This quality benefits structural engineering and creates more efficient designs.
Enhanced Aesthetics
The patterns and holes in perforated sheets not only serve a purpose but also create visually appealing designs for architectural projects. They can add character to buildings or decorations.
Versatility
These sheets can be used across various sectors, including construction, automotive, agriculture, and more. Their adaptability allows them to meet different demands.
Architectural Applications
In architecture, perforated metal sheets can be used for facades, sunshades, and interior design features. Their ability to provide shade while allowing airflow makes them suitable for exterior applications.
Industrial Uses
In industries, these sheets are used for filtration systems, security screens, and equipment guards. Their durability and customizability can significantly improve safety in manufacturing settings.
Determine Your Material Needs
Consider factors such as corrosion resistance, weight, and the type of environment (indoor vs outdoor) your project will encounter. Stainless steel perforated sheets are ideal for outdoor settings due to their resistance to rust.
Select the Appropriate Hole Pattern
The design of the holes (size, shape, and spacing) should align with the intended application. For example, finer holes are better for filtering purposes, while larger holes can enhance airflow.

The thickness of the metal sheet influences its strength and functionality. Thicker sheets are suitable for heavy-duty applications, while thinner sheets can be used for lighter tasks or decorative purposes.
